摘 要:介绍了室内超宽带(UWB,Ultra-wideband)信道的建模方法,对提取信道冲激响应的CLEAN算法进行了改进,提出了适合于测量环境的变形单簇信道模型。基于一组室内信道的时域测量数据,利用改进的CLEAN算法提取了信道冲激响应,并详细介绍了其它参数的提取步骤和方法。由于信道多径呈单簇分布,且多径时延差的概率密度函数服从单参数指数分布,故称模型为变形单簇信道模型。最后通过信道重建,将仿真信道与实测信道的时延特性进行了对比,验证了信道模型的正确性和建模方法的可行性。The modeling method for indoor UWB channel is given, and CLEAN algorithm for extracting channel impulse response is modified. A variant single cluster channel model applicable to the measured environment is proposed. Based on the time-domain indoor experimental channel data, the parameters are extracted with the modified CLEAN algorithm, and this paper describes in detail the method for parameter extraction. For the channel multipath is in single-cluster distribution, the probability density function of multipath delay difference obeys the single parameter exponential distribution, and thus the model is called as variant single cluster channel model. Finally, through channel reconstruction, the delay characteristic of simulated channel impulse response is compared with that of the measured one, and the feasibility of this proposed channel model and the modeling method are verified.
